DNA-templated three-branched nanostructures for nanoelectronic devices
Authors:Becerril Héctor A  Stoltenberg Randall M  Wheeler Dean R  Davis Robert C  Harb John N  Woolley Adam T
Institution:Department of Chemistry and Biochemistry, Brigham Young University, Provo, Utah 84602, USA.
Abstract:Three-branched DNA molecules have been designed and assembled from oligonucleotide components. These nucleic acid constructs contain double- and single-stranded regions that control the hybridization behavior of the assembly. Specific localization of a single streptavidin molecule at the center of the DNA complex has been investigated as a model system for the directed placement of nanostructures. Highly selective silver and copper metallization of the DNA template has also been characterized. Specific hybridization of these DNA complexes to oligonucleotide-coupled nanostructures followed by metallization should provide a bottom-up self-assembly route for the fabrication and characterization of discrete three-terminal nanodevices.
